The Appeal
Offering all the joys of motorcycling but with the added accessibility afforded by 3 wheels rather than 2, trikes such as this Harley make the freedom of motorcycling available to many more people than otherwise would be able or happy to ride a conventional bike.
Based on a 2017 Harley Davidson 883, this trike was expertly built by 3-wheeled specialist Trike Design in South Wales. Having been used very sparingly, it is presented in excellent condition, ready to hit the road once more.

As a 2017 model that has covered few miles, this Harley Davidson is in very good condition.
Much of the frame is exposed, more so than a standard motorcycle, with the tubular chassis at the rear and the quality of the paint finish appears very good indeed. The tank and mudguards are finished in a metallic blue that perfectly offsets the gloss black frame.
The vendor is unable to see any blemishes anywhere on the trike and while we’re sure you’ll find the odd stone chip if you look closely enough, we couldn’t discern any excessive wear or damage anywhere on the trike.
The seat looks to be in good condition and the trike is also supplied with a twin seat so you can take a passenger with you. Typical of a Harley, there is a great deal of chrome on this trike, all of which is really smart with no signs of pitting we could see. The same goes for all of the polished aluminium parts which all seem to be in fine shape.
The large alloy wheels at the rear really make a statement and are more akin to what you’d see on a car rather than a motorcycle. With such wide tyres, these give the trike excellent traction and stability, as well as contributing enormously to its purposeful stance. The alloys are in really good shape and we are informed that plenty of tread remains on the tyres. The front wheel will be more familiar to motorcyclists and we understand that it and its tyre are in excellent order.
It also features various pouches, providing useful storage and harking back to the accessories fitted to early Harley Davidsons.

The vendor informs us that the Harley starts, runs and rides brilliantly. Out on the road, the symmetrical wheelbase provides greater stability than a sidecar outfit, inspiring confidence in the bike and prompting the rider to push that 883cc V-twin a little harder.
Speaking of the engine, the twin-cylinder Harley Davidson engine is a staple of the marque, providing excellent torque in the lower rev range and a percussive sound track. This example hasn’t done much work and so starts and runs exactly as you would expect of a fairly new bike.
